Quote #1

“Loyalty means never giving up on someone, even through doubts and differences. It’s a noun with action fueled by shared experiences, which are memorable, meaningful, and irreplaceable. But loyalty isn’t blind love, it shouldn’t be taken for granted. Loyalty means telling someone when they’re wrong when no one else will. And loyalty means apologizing when you’re wrong, because of the trust you’ve built over time. Loyalty is true friendship.”

Willowdean in Dumplin’
